Scientific Name: Picea pungens 'Glauca'
Common Name: Colorado Blue Spruce
Plant Type: Evergreen
Leaf Type: Needleleaf
Hardiness Zone: 3, 4, 5, 6, 7 Determine Your Zone
Height: over 50 feet
Spread: 15 - 20 feet
Bloom time: Spring
Flower color: Green, Purple
Fruit present: Fall
Fruit color: Brown
Light Exposure: Sun
Drainage: Well drained, Moist,
Rate of Growth: Slow
Water Requirement: Medium
Maintenance Level: Low

Comments: Has green to blue-green, stiff, evergreen needles. Cultivars have been selected that have a powder blue cast to the needles. Its bluish color that has made it so widely used in the landscape. Most commonly used as an individual specimen, but could be effectively grown is a grove or windbreak.
